Isuzu Motors Ltd. (OTCMKTS:ISUZY - Get Free Report) saw a significant increase in short interest in the month of September. As of September 15th, there was short interest totaling 56,600 shares, an increase of 2,730.0% from the August 31st total of 2,000 shares. Based on an average trading volume of 65,000 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 0.9 days. Isuzu Motors Stock Performance

ISUZY stock traded down $0.38 during midday trading on Tuesday, reaching $12.50. The company had a trading volume of 159,710 shares, compared to its average volume of 67,230. The company has a quick ratio of 0.98, a current ratio of 1.60 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.30. The stock has a 50 day moving average price of $13.23 and a 200 day moving average price of $13.06. Isuzu Motors has a fifty-two week low of $11.24 and a fifty-two week high of $14.76. The firm has a market capitalization of $8.92 billion, a PE ratio of 10.42 and a beta of 0.68.

Isuzu Motors (OTCMKTS:ISUZY -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 7th. The company reported $0.40 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.41 by ($0.01). The business had revenue of $5.29 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$5.14 billion. Isuzu Motors had a return on equity of 8.16% and a net margin of 3.99%.

Isuzu Motors Limited manufactures and sells commercial vehicles, light commercial vehicles, and diesel engines and components worldwide. Its products include heavy and medium duty trucks and buses, and light-duty trucks; passenger pickup vehicles, pickup trucks, and SUVs; and marine and industrial engines.
